Wetting In An Electronic Packaging Ceramic System: Ii, Wetting Of Alumina By A Silicate Glass Melt Under Controlled Po2 Conditions

The wetting of polycrystalline alumina by a coloured, calcia-magneisa aluminosilicate glass was found to be dependent on temperature between 1300-1500 deg C, but independent of gas atmosphere effects.
